摘要
回弹现象是车辆覆盖件冲压成形中不可避免的问题,也是该领域研究的热点和难点问题。本文在对轿车行李箱外板冲压成形数值模拟的基础上,基于隐式算法对行李箱外板的回弹进行了计算研究,确定了回弹的分布及最大回弹量的位置,研究了影响回弹的因素和减小回弹量的控制方法,为车辆覆盖件冲压成形加工工艺优化提供了基本思路。
Springback is an inevitable problem in sheet metal stamping forming, and is the research hotspot and difficulty in this field. Starting from the stamping forming result of deck lid ,simulation and research on the springback of deck lid was carried out based on the implicit algorithm, the springback distribution and the biggest displacement position was determined. Correlative factors affect the springback and measures taken to reduce the springback are discussed, and it provides a thought of process-optimization for forming of automobile panels.
